Dorelli
Thu Apr 28, 2005 11:25 pm
#11

10K health level 10's that were babies in our datapads got converted when they were called out again:



  • adjust stats gave a so-so level 10 with 1750 health and same specials as before but damage in 300's

  • adjust level gave (*I think*) a level 13 with the same health (10K)

4K health level 10s (pre-CU VD recipe) seemed OK when they were called.
